The hybrid is classified as ultra-early or early, with a ripening period of 55–60 to 65–75 days after transplanting. The plant is characterized by low stature and compactness.
The conical fruits reach a length of up to 14 cm and a diameter of up to 7 cm, with a wall thickness of 5–6 mm. Inside the fruit, 3–4 chambers are formed. The color changes from light yellow (ivory shade) to bright red.
The hybrid is intended for cultivation in film greenhouses and open field for fresh market sale and culinary use. It is distinguished by high and stable yield and disease resistance.
